Quo Vadis is a lovely small resort located towards the end of the Panagsama beach strip. Bonus is the pool and you also have access to the ocean at the front of the resort down a few steps. It should be noted that it’s best to swim in the ocean at high tide.
There were some massive cockroaches in our room - this wasn’t a reflection of the place being dirty but more the fact that there were holes where they could pop in.
Lianqing
9.1
November 2024
The best advantage of this resort is that it is near to the sardine run site, which is approximately 50 meters away from the beach to which a 5-minute walk from the resort. To fully enjoy the sardine run, scuba diving is preferred over snorkeling as sardines run at 12-15 meters deep underwater. This resort is also a PADI five-star dive center and I saw students were practicing skills in the swimming pool during my stay. The staff is friendly and helpful. They help me to print a document which I need badly. The restaurant is also good at providing excellent breakfast and dinner. I had one dinner there and went to Ven’z Kitchen in town at the other night for dinner. The resort also provides private transportation services to all major destinations in Cebu, for example the Mactan-Cebu international airport. I appreciate this service as it greatly saves my time on the road.
The only thing I complain about is the mattress and pillow, the material of which is something like sponge. This makes me feel uncomfortable and hot when lying in bed.

Had a great stay at Quo Vadis - good breakfast (option of continental, sweet or Filipino), a short walk to Panagsama town centre and a great dive shop. We completed our Advanced Open Water here and got to see the sardines and lots of turtles and sea life. The course also came with free lunch which is a good perk.
It is further away from Moalboal town centre but easily accessible by tricycle or motorbike - well worth it for the ocean access and peace!

Very helpful and engaging staff, especially at the restaurant. The restaurant has a very lovely sea view so, it was very refreshing to eat breakfast at the restaurant. The hotel food is also delicious. Please try the Mango shake! There is also an ATM machine 2 minutes walk from the hotel’s Reception which was very handy. The machine does charge 250PHP per transaction though for international cards. The hotel is 5 minutes away from the Panagsama beach, where you can do sardine run and turtle watching.
Although hotel food is delicious, there is very limited options for vegetarians, especially on the breakfast menu. Since the hotel is in the seafront you’ll have to grab a tuktuk or Habbal Habbal to get around the island and to/from the Moalboal bus stop to/from the hotel.
